Rivian announcing new product

Rivian Automotive is planning to host a product launch in March, fueling speculation that the company will soon unveil a smaller and less expensive electric vehicle.

Auto analysts said the company will likely unveil a lower-priced sport utility vehicle at a price ranging from $40,000 to $60,000. The starting price for Rivian’s first-generation R1S SUV, which is made in Normal, is $78,000.

Yelp’s top places to eat

Two Illinois restaurants have made Yelp’s “Top 100 Places to Eat in the U.S.” The ranking highlights the restaurants that come highly recommended by Yelp’s online community.

The New Village Gastro Pub in Northbrook is ranked 74th in the country, and at No. 76 is Habibi Mediterranean Grill in Evanston.

The top spot went to Tumerico, a vegetarian Mexican eatery in Tucson, Arizona.

Carbon monoxide awareness

As Illinoisans turn up their thermostats to stay warm for the rest of this winter, the risk of a home heating fire or carbon monoxide incident increases.

This is why the Office of the Illinois State Fire Marshal is encouraging residents to have their furnaces checked, change furnace filters, and make sure carbon monoxide and smoke alarms are functioning properly.

According to the National Fire Protection Association, heating equipment is one of the leading causes of home fire deaths.
